SL targets European market for organic food at BIOFACH 2023
2023-03-07
A delegation from Sri Lanka participated in the BIOFACH Trade Fair, the world’s largest annual organic food products trade showContinue Reading
A delegation from Sri Lanka participated in the BIOFACH Trade Fair, the world’s largest annual organic food products trade showContinue Reading
Copyright © 2024. All right reserved.